Description
Rangers enhance their capability in the water including perfecting their stride entries and underwater, forward, and backward somersaults. Swimmers learn lifesaving sport skills with a lifesaving sport medley, timed object support, and a non-contact rescue with a buoyant aid. Eggbeater kick and increased fitness development are included. First aid in this level focuses on unconscious victims and obstructed airway procedures.
Prerequisite: Completion of Swimmer 7 (Rookie Patrol)
Star Patrol challenges swimmers with a 300 m timed swim, 600 m workout, and a 25 m object recovery. Lifesaving skills include use of rescue aids, defence methods, victim removals, and supporting a victim in shallow water. First aid topics in this level include treatment of bone or joint injuries and respiratory emergencies. Once complete, swimmers register into Bronze Star.
